
About this episode
More Than a Numbers Game is rich in business and accounting history. We learn about the Merchants of Venice and why they had a strategic advantage. We also learn about the many flaws and imperfections of financial reporting, where completeness and consistencies are impossible.
This conversation is geared toward non-accounting students and professionals where additional topics include the one-page report by the early railroads, what was included in the first modern financial report in 1903, the many names for the bottom line, Sarbanes–Oxley, and a stronger focus on liberal arts in higher education.
